互联网上讲述nginx高并发配置的比较多,主要是nginx+php。本博讲述nginx java web应用配置,实现高并发。 配置cpu核数 worker_processes 10; worker_rlimit_nofile 102400; 配置epoll网络模型 worker_connectio ...
分类:
编程语言 时间:
2020-07-13 13:15:04
阅读次数:
71
/etc/nginx/nginx.conf worker_rlimit_nofile#; --指定一个worker 进程所能打开的最大文件描述符数量worker_rlimit_sigpending#; --指定每个用户能够发往进程的信号的数量 性能优化相关的配置 1.work_processes - ...
分类:
其他好文 时间:
2020-05-28 23:39:54
阅读次数:
71
一,优化nginx的worker进程数 1,worker_processes应设置为多少? worker_processes 4; 如何设置这个值: worker_processes默认值是1,一般要设置为cpu的核心数量或核心数量x2 注意:是核心的数量,不是cpu的数量,一颗cpu可能有多个核心 ...
分类:
其他好文 时间:
2020-04-28 17:03:41
阅读次数:
82
一次项目中使用开源nginx反向代理NTLM的windows身份验证出现反复登陆框,最终分析属于keepalive 在NTLM认证过程中发生变化导致。 据此,将nginx.conf 配置修改如下 worker_processes auto; worker_rlimit_nofile 65535; e ...
Nginx配置参数优化Nginx作为高性能web服务器,即使不特意调整配置参数也可以处理大量的并发请求。以下的配置参数是借鉴网上的一些调优参数,仅作为参考,不见得适于你的线上业务。worker进程worker_processes该参数表示启动几个工作进程,建议和本机CPU核数保持一致,每一核CPU处理一个进程。worker_rlimit_nofile它表示Nginx最大可用的文件描述符个数,需要配
分类:
其他好文 时间:
2019-12-25 17:41:20
阅读次数:
104
worker_cpu_affinity auto;Binds worker processes to the sets of CPUs. worker_rlimit_nofile number;worker进程所能打开的最大文件描述符数量,一般与ulimit -n相同即可 error_log log ...
分类:
其他好文 时间:
2019-08-23 00:13:19
阅读次数:
112
基本配置如下: 现在在linux 2.6内核下开启文件打开数为65535,worker_rlimit_nofile就相应应该填写65535 启用此指令将存储以下信息的缓存: 打开的文件描述符和相关元数据,如大小,修改时间等 文件和目录的存在与查找相关的任何错误,例如“权限被拒绝”,“文件未找到”等 ...
分类:
其他好文 时间:
2019-07-23 00:08:47
阅读次数:
147
一、nginx.conf的配置方式,创建新vhost user nginx; worker_processes 4; worker_cpu_affinity 00000001 00000010 00000100 00001000; worker_rlimit_nofile 204800; pid / ...
分类:
其他好文 时间:
2019-03-14 18:42:39
阅读次数:
174
备注:worker_processes 1(数量建议跟系统CPU的核数相同,例如:2个CPU,每个CPU4核,建议为8),worker_connections 建议小于worker_rlimit_nofile 备注:use 指令根据操作系统相关,linux 操作系统使用use epoll worke ...
分类:
其他好文 时间:
2019-02-01 11:19:12
阅读次数:
163
高层的配置: worker_processes 定义了nginx对外提供web服务时的worker进程数worker_rlimit_nofile 更改worker进程最大打开文件数量限制,如果没有配置,以系统限制 EVENTS模块: events { worker_connections 2048; ...
分类:
其他好文 时间:
2019-01-27 11:31:20
阅读次数:
206